Entre le Marteau et l'Enclume
17 pp · Superhero
Hulk [Bruce Banner]WolverineCrackajack Jackson (introduction, death)Hammer [Leroy "Hammer" Jackson] (villain)Anvil [Johnny Anvil] (villain)

In "Entre le Marteau et l'Enclume," the Hulk, fresh from a grueling fight with Wolverine, is captured by Canadian commandos—only to break free and form an unexpected bond with the charming, reckless Crackajack Jackson. As the two journey toward a prison where Jackson hopes to reunite with his son, a darker force stirs: Hammer and Anvil, newly freed and transformed by an alien artifact that weaponizes their chains, are returning to exact vengeance. With the Hulk caught between old allies and new threats, the path to the prison becomes a collision course of loyalty, legacy, and explosive reckoning.

La colère du Radjah
33 pp · Superhero
The Defenders [Hulk [Bruce Banner]Power Man [Luke Cage]Nighthawk [Kyle Richmond]ValkyrieRed Guardian [Dr. Tania Belinsky]Doctor Strange [Stephen Strange]Hellcat [Patsy Walker]]Jack NorrissRhino [Aleksei Mikhailovich Sytsevich] (cameo)Solarr [Silas King] (cameo)Lt. Kris KeatingOmar KarinduMoondragon (cameo, flashback)The Avengers [VisionCaptain America [Steve Rogers]Scarlet WitchIron Man [Tony Stark]Beast] (flashback, cameo)Red Rajah

In "La colère du Radjah," the Defenders—Hulk, Power Man, Nighthawk, Valkyrie, and Red Guardian—race against time to break the Red Rajah’s hold over their captured comrades, including Doctor Strange, who is imprisoned within the Star of Capistan. With the help of Clea and the echoes of past battles, the team must navigate a web of illusions and ancient magic, testing their unity and resolve as the Red Rajah’s fury threatens to consume them all.
